Meprobamate Recalled After 50 Years

submitted by: admin on 10/11/2013

The European Medicine Agency is recommending removing meprobamate (Equanil, Miltown) from the market after being available by prescription for 50 years because of possible fatalities related to rapid withdrawal. The FDA has done nothing in the US. It is also a common street drug in the US.
